HUMM (Andalucia) and HU Spain 2009
 
After Grant suggested we should consider doing a HUMM in Andalucia, we're going to do a one-day special event at next year's HU Spain meeting which could possibly, maybe, become an annual two-day event.

I've been plotting the off-road trails we already know on Google Earth - the shortest is 9km and the longest about 68kms. Adding a few more kms on-road to join the trails up and I'm already at almost 350kms of off-road tracks taking you through forests, natural parks, dry river beds and moonscapes, and I haven't plotted them all yet! Every trail is within a 32 km radius of the campsite (as the crow flies).

Now I'm looking for suggestions and ideas for what riders want. How many kms do you want to ride in a day? How easy or difficult do you want the trails (define easy/difficult)? Do you want to ride through a picturesque landscape or do you just want to be off-road? Sorry, the one thing we can't do in September is mud, but lots of dust is guaranteed. And to make it fair for everyone, every trail is, and will be, rideable on our XT's without knobblies.

I've started a new web album here - Picasa Web Albums - Dakota - HUMM (Andaluc... - there's photos and videos from the 130kms off-road we did last weekend. These are the easy trails - keep checking back to see the others as we ride them.

I'll also be plotting a on-road route for road bikes in the not too distant future, so if anybody has any suggestions there, they would also be welcome.

The HUMM will be run the same as the Pyrenean HUMM, más o menos, but I guess the scenery will be a bit different. There will be an on-road and an off-road version. So far, we've got about 300-350kms off-road and 1000kms on-road.

The off-road version will take you on trails from 10kms long to more than 60kms and we've tried to join them all up so you'll be on-road for less than 10% of the course. You'll be travelling through Natural Parks (a small section of the course will be on the tracks you rode with us), through dry river beds, around lakes, up a mountain pass and everything in between.

The on-road version will take you from the foothills of the Sierra Nevada to west of Ronda and will have a 'Lakes & Castles' theme. There are so many twisties on this course you'll be screaming out for a straight bit of road!

Yes, you'll be looking for hidden markers, together with clues from a significant 'monument' if we can't place a marker in that area. All but one of the tracks so far has been done without knobblies and that's the way we're trying to keep it, but you know what Spain is like, it has a mesh of tracks every 50 yards, so if you want something a bit more technical, I'm sure you can find something.

We appreciate it's a long way for some people to come, so if we run this just before the HU meeting we can make it into a 4-5 day event.
